Job Description

Summary:

Work with Senior DC Staff & Assigned Project teams to create fabrication level mass timber modeling and shop drawing content for CNC and install

Job Description:

POSITION RESPONSIBILITIES & DUTIES:

* Able to perform all essential DC Engineer I responsibilities

* Lead design development and contract drawing review for mass timber and other structural systems; manage resolution logs, request for information (RFIs), and other documentation during design development process

* Lead/assist with document control, quality control, submittals, generating RFI's, MEP Coordination, Meeting Minutes, and Constructability Reviews.

* Manage tracking of, and advocate for, design issues through initial submission to closeout and implementation

* Assist with internal schedule updates and projections for work relating to DC efforts

* Use and develop parametric modeling techniques (Autodesk Revit), and assist DC team with enhancements to create efficiencies in fabrication-level modeling, with respect to cost/schedule and mitigation of detailing/fabrication errors on current/future projects

* Utilize Revit as tool to create clear and organized progression drawing sets (RFI, internal team review, AE review, and field review)

* Continuously enhance knowledge and expertise in 2D/3D model review via Navisworks, Revit Schedules, and review of current global/shared parameters

* Lead/assist with CNC exports for machine language, develop proficiency in modeling (tooling, cut sequence/path, performance, tolerance)

* Manage model transfer and process to Fabrication Team

* Manage fabrication-based app integration and setup

* Further develop understanding of schedule process within DC team and its broader impact on early pre-con efforts, manufacturing, fabrication sequence, and install

* Perform CNC cut testing review/QC as it relates to machine time and quality.

* Provide actionable feedback to DC and Pre-Con teams using research and data as built from previous fabrication efforts

* Partner with internal project team, A/E team, suppliers, other trades, and vendors on constructability. Manage documentation of all partner meetings and action items

* Lead QC and review/coordination with dissimilar trades, as well as Clash resolution.

* Utilize structural material knowledge to refine and drive DC detailing efforts and practices.

* Assist senior team members with constructive feedback loops to structural and architectural consultants to enhance future projects

* Advocate ownership goals, architectural visual intent, and Timberlab fab/install; work to interpret these goals during early pre-con efforts (internal/external)

* Stay abreast to standards and continuously thrive to develop and improve our design/detailing standards

* Lead/assist with developing internal and external technical marketing materials

MINIMUM SKILLS & EXPERIENCE REQUIREMENTS

* Engineering, Construction Management, or Architectural degree, or completion of Construction Management Certificate Program, or equivalent

* 3-5 years of construction-related experience, or equivalent

* Construction related internship experience preferred

* Basic computer skills

* Extensive knowledge of Revit (or similar software) as a document development tool - including proven experience with parametric modeling

* Structural detailing and/or mass timber-specific detailing background preferred

* Fundamental understanding of contract plans through all disciplines

* Ability to read and interpret structural details, steel vendor shop drawings, non-structural shop drawings, product data, etc.

* Comprehensive knowledge of understanding of design and construction schedules

* CNC fabrication experience (detailing, operation, etc.) is a plus

* Effective organizational skills

* Effective written and verbal English language communication skills

* Ability to use independent judgment, self-starter

* Drafting and advanced computer skills a plus

* Continued thirst for knowledge and understanding of mass timber systems, design, and project approach
